Why Analog Gauges Outperform Digital Systems
In the world of marine electronics, we are often tempted by the sleek appeal of multi-function digital displays. However, digital screens can wash out in direct sunlight, suffer from software glitches, or go dark if a single processor fails. Analog gauges offer a tactile, high-contrast experience that remains readable even when your eyes are squinting against the glare of the open water.
Furthermore, analog systems are inherently decoupled. If your tachometer fails, your fuel gauge and temperature monitor continue to function independently. This redundancy is a core principle of off-grid and mobile living, where a single point of failure shouldn’t leave you stranded or blind to your vessel’s vitals.
Essential Calibration for Reliable Monitoring
Even the best gauge is useless if it’s providing inaccurate data. Calibration is the bridge between a needle pointing at a number and the reality of your engine’s health. Most analog gauges rely on variable resistance, meaning your wiring connections are just as important as the gauge hardware itself.
Always verify your sender’s resistance range matches your gauge’s input requirements. If you mix and match brands without checking the specs, you’ll end up with a fuel tank that reads "full" when it’s actually half empty. Take the time to bench-test your setup before mounting it permanently to the dash.
Wema USA Tank Senders: Best Fluid Level Accuracy
Wema (now KUS) has long been the gold standard for tank monitoring, specifically because they utilize a reed switch design rather than the flimsy float arms found in cheaper units. These senders are incredibly durable because they feature only one moving part—a float that slides up and down a central tube.
If you are tired of your fuel or water gauge dancing around every time you hit a wake, this is the upgrade you need. They are essentially immune to the sloshing that makes standard swing-arm senders so frustratingly inaccurate. Wiring and Grounding Your Analog Gauge Array
The most common cause of "broken" analog gauges is actually poor wiring. Marine environments are notorious for corroding connections, which increases resistance and ruins the accuracy of your readings. Always use tinned copper marine-grade wire and heat-shrink butt connectors to seal out moisture.
Grounding is equally critical. Use a dedicated bus bar for your instrument cluster rather than daisy-chaining grounds from gauge to gauge. A solid, clean ground ensures that the needle stays steady and doesn’t flicker when you turn on your nav lights or bilge pump.
Maintaining Accuracy in Harsh Marine Environments
Maintenance isn’t just about fixing things when they break; it’s about preventing the environmental degradation that comes with life on the water. Periodically check your gauge connections for signs of green corrosion. A quick spray of dielectric grease on the back of your gauges can work wonders in preventing future electrical gremlins.
Also, keep an eye on your gauge lenses. If they start to yellow or crack from UV exposure, replace them before they let moisture into the delicate internal mechanism. A little preventative care ensures that your analog array remains a reliable, accurate window into your vessel’s health for years to come.
